## SDK Parity Sync — Notes

PelicanJS and PelicanSwift now match on auth, retries, and pagination. Gaps: Swift lacks batch uploads (planned next sprint) and webhook signature helpers (no ETA). Support: if a customer hits a Swift-only gap, log it under the parity tag — don't promise dates. Known quirk: Swift timeout default is 30s vs JS 60s; docs being updated. All parity escalations route to the engineer named below.

signatory, yahog-badug: Quenix Ulaael

# Flaglight Rollouts — Approvals

Quick version for on-call: any rollout touching more than 5% of traffic needs an approval in Flaglight before the ramp continues. Kill switches don't need approval — just flip them and note it in the incident channel. Scheduled ramps pause automatically if error budget burns hot. If you're stuck at 2 a.m. with a pending approval, there's one person authorized to override, and that's the approver below.

account owner for tagep-bafof: Norael Gilax Juleth

**Q: Why does the spreadsheet export in Ledgerloom eat so much memory?**

Short version: the legacy exporter loads every row into memory before streaming. The fix in review switches to chunked writes — please check the batch size stays at 5k. If you need to reproduce the old behavior, the archived test fixture is encrypted; it opens with the recovery passphrase below.

vault phrase of fafop-hahop = ralys-kasion-normir-belix-silys-fendor

A: Glimmerdoc samples the first 64 KB of each upload and runs a confidence-scored detector that checks byte-order marks first, then statistical heuristics. When confidence falls below threshold, we default to UTF-8 and flag the file for review rather than guessing. Customers reporting garbled characters usually uploaded legacy single-byte encodings without declaring them. Ask for a sample file before escalating. The full detection matrix, known edge cases, and override instructions are maintained on our internal support page.

runbook for tagug-hafog: https://jira.lumiclabs.internal/projects/pages/pages/9773c0d8